The Nigerian Military is seeking the support of the Federal Capital Territory Administration to ensure a successful hosting of the Africa Military Games, scheduled to begin next month in Abuja.
A delegation from the Nigerian Armed Forces, led by the Chief of Defence Staff General Christopher Musa, paid a courtesy call on the Minister of the Federal Capital Territory, Nyesom Wike.
The delegation emphasized the significance of the sporting event in showcasing Nigeria to the world.
Minister of the Federal Capital Territory Nyesom Wike enthusiastically welcomed the proposal for the Africa Military Games and pledged the FCT Administration’s full support for the hosting of the event.
The FCT Minister also commended the Nigerian Military for what he described as its unwavering commitment to securing the nation’s capital and urged them to remain steadfast in their efforts at providing security across the country, despite the challenges
